Stop on Red

A bit of a Thursday night gaming sortie last night as Ian, Katy and I sat down to play Scythe. It had been a while for Katy and she needed a refresher, so we talked her through the objectives and turn by turn beats, and then were off into fictional Europa. 

I realised that in choosing three different factions from Saturday we'd ended up red (Ian), yellow (Katy) and green (me). As I spread across the board I could place flags, potentially doubling the value of controlled hexes for myself; a fact I kept forgetting. Katy could spend combat cards like resources and Ian had the oft-heralded power to not change slots between turns. 


Katy found it hard to get going, penned in her corner of the board and seemingly caught between two stalls at regular intervals. I was busy on my homeboard upgrading and enlisting; preparing for the future. But Ian was making geographic progress; sprawling out over the continent, banging out mechs and nabbing the factory for himself. His faction power of staying in the same slot was working well for him: he also got a couple of stars down before we'd done much of anything. 

And despite our increased activity and progress, it looked Ian's game to lose from fairly early on. He made no mistake, remorselessly advancing towards a sixth objective star and a reasonably convincing margin of victory:

Ian 63
Sam 51
Katy 46

It was only about 9.20 so we bashed through a quick game of Block Party which was notable for a serial failure to guess pretty much anything! Katy and I shared a win with a grand total of four points each - on a scoretrack that goes up to 20 (Ian had three, I think). I forgot to take any photos though.

Then we ended with a triple whammy of Zombie Kidz Evolutions.

We were only going to play once but each play is so rapid, and the next legacy envelope was so close, that we did two more, winning twice and losing once, and in the envelope was a special ability for Ian's nerf gun character. We'll try that next time.
